Доказательство с нулевым разглашением ZKP и его роль в смарт-контрактах в контексте криптовалюты
Доказательство с нулевым разглашением (ZKP) — это криптографический протокол, который позволяет одной стороне (доказывающему) доказать знание определенной информации другой стороне (проверяющему), не раскрывая саму информацию. Этот подход привлекает значительное внимание в контексте смарт-контрактов и их реализации в криптовалютных системах.
Смарт-контракты — это самоисполняющиеся соглашения с предопределенными правилами, записанными в коде. Они построены на технологии блокчейна и обеспечивают безопасные и прозрачные транзакции, уменьшая потребность в посредниках. Однако задача заключается в обеспечении секретности и конфиденциальности конфиденциальной информации при сохранении целостности и действительности транзакций.
Доказательство с нулевым разглашением (ZKP) обеспечивает решение этой проблемы, позволяя проверять детали транзакции без раскрытия основных данных. Это позволяет сторонам доказывать достоверность своих транзакций, не раскрывая конкретных входов, выходов или даже промежуточных шагов, связанных с выполнением смарт-контрактов.
Введение:
Доказательство с нулевым разглашением (ZKP) — это криптографический протокол, который позволяет одной стороне (доказывающей стороне) доказать другой стороне (проверяющей стороне), что утверждение истинно, без раскрытия какой-либо дополнительной информации о нем.Эта концепция играет решающую роль в области криптографии, особенно в контексте смарт-контрактов в криптовалюте.
В мире криптовалют смарт-контракты — это самоисполняющиеся контракты, условия которых непосредственно записаны в коде. Эти контракты автоматически исполняются при выполнении предопределенных условий. Однако при выполнении этих смарт-контрактов необходима безопасность и конфиденциальность, и именно здесь в игру вступают доказательства с нулевым разглашением.
Промокоды на Займер на скидки
Используя доказательства с нулевым разглашением, смарт-контракты могут выполняться с повышенной конфиденциальностью и безопасностью. Доказательства с нулевым разглашением позволяют проверять определенные свойства без раскрытия какой-либо конфиденциальной информации. Это имеет решающее значение для транзакций с криптовалютой, поскольку гарантирует, что стороны могут совершать транзакции безопасно, сохраняя при этом конфиденциальность своей личности и деталей транзакции.
Чтобы понять доказательства с нулевым разглашением и их роль в смарт-контрактах, важно понять основы этой концепции. Целью этой статьи является предоставление обзора доказательств с нулевым разглашением, их применения в смарт-контрактах и их значения в сфере криптовалют.
Кратко представить концепцию доказательств с нулевым разглашением (ZKP) и смарт-контрактов.
Доказательства с нулевым разглашением (ZKP) — это криптографические протоколы, которые позволяют одной стороне доказать другой стороне, что утверждение верно, без раскрытия какой-либо дополнительной информации об этом заявлении. Другими словами, ZKP позволяют человеку доказать свои знания о чем-то, не раскрывая, что это за знание на самом деле.
Эта концепция имеет существенные последствия для смарт-контрактов в контексте криптовалюты. Смарт-контракты — это самоисполняющиеся контракты, условия которых записаны непосредственно в строках кода. Они автоматически выполняют транзакции и обеспечивают соблюдение правил контракта, не требуя стороннего посредника.
Доказательства с нулевым разглашением могут повысить безопасность и конфиденциальность смарт-контрактов, позволяя сторонам проверять действительность контракта, не раскрывая всех основных деталей. Благодаря ZKP сторона получает возможность доказать, что определенное условие было выполнено, не раскрывая точных деталей этого условия.
Например, при транзакции криптовалюты ZKP можно использовать для доказательства того, что отправитель обладает достаточными средствами для завершения транзакции, не раскрывая фактический баланс счета отправителя. Это помогает предотвратить мошеннические действия и обеспечивает конфиденциальность участвующих сторон.
Посетите разделы сайта: zkp ⭐ доказательства ⭐ контрактах ⭐ нулевым ⭐ разглашением ⭐ Смарт нулевым ⭐ транзакциях
Кроме того, ZKP также можно использовать для проверки правильности вычислений, выполняемых в рамках смарт-контракта. Используя доказательства с нулевым разглашением, стороны могут гарантировать, что вычисления были выполнены правильно, не раскрывая фактические входные данные или промежуточные этапы вычислений.
Таким образом, доказательства с нулевым разглашением играют решающую роль в повышении безопасности и конфиденциальности смарт-контрактов в контексте криптовалюты. Они позволяют сторонам доказать истинность заявления, не раскрывая конфиденциальную информацию, тем самым обеспечивая безопасные и конфиденциальные транзакции в блокчейне.
Объясните важность ZKP для повышения безопасности и конфиденциальности транзакций с криптовалютой.
В контексте транзакций с криптовалютами безопасность и конфиденциальность имеют первостепенное значение. С ростом популярности и распространением криптовалют стало крайне важно обеспечить, чтобы транзакции, проводимые с использованием этих цифровых активов, были не только безопасными, но и сохраняли конфиденциальность участвующих лиц. В этом отношении доказательства с нулевым разглашением (ZKP) играют важную роль в повышении безопасности и конфиденциальности криптовалютных транзакций.
ZKP позволяют проверить достоверность заявления без раскрытия какой-либо дополнительной информации или знаний о самом заявлении.Это означает, что в контексте транзакций с криптовалютой ZKP можно использовать для подтверждения действительности транзакции без раскрытия фактических деталей транзакции.
- Повышенная безопасность: ZKP обеспечивают дополнительный уровень безопасности криптовалютных транзакций, устраняя необходимость делиться конфиденциальной информацией о транзакциях. Используя ZKP, пользователи могут доказать правильность своих транзакций, не раскрывая никаких конфиденциальных данных, таких как отправитель, получатель или сумма транзакции. Это не позволяет потенциальным злоумышленникам собирать ценную информацию, которая может быть использована для мошеннических действий.
- Сохранение конфиденциальности: ZKP играют важную роль в сохранении конфиденциальности пользователей криптовалюты. Используя ZKP, детали транзакции могут быть надежно проверены без раскрытия какой-либо личной информации. Это гарантирует, что люди могут участвовать в финансовых транзакциях, не опасаясь, что их личность будет связана с их криптовалютными активами, обеспечивая более высокий уровень конфиденциальности и анонимности.
- Улучшенное доверие: Использование ZKP в криптовалютных транзакциях способствует укреплению доверия между пользователями, предоставляя прозрачный и проверяемый метод подтверждения действительности транзакций. Пользователи могут самостоятельно проверять корректность транзакций, не полагаясь на посредников или третьих лиц. Этот децентрализованный подход повышает доверие к экосистеме криптовалют и устраняет необходимость слепой зависимости от централизованных органов власти.
- Снижение уязвимости к атакам: ZKP помогают снизить риск различных типов атак, таких как двойное расходование и гибкость транзакций. Используя доказательства с нулевым разглашением, можно проверить подлинность и целостность транзакций, не раскрывая никакой уязвимой информации, которая может быть использована злоумышленниками.
В целом, использование ZKP в криптовалютных транзакциях повышает безопасность, конфиденциальность и надежность экосистемы блокчейна.Благодаря использованию доказательств с нулевым разглашением люди могут совершать транзакции с уверенностью, зная, что их конфиденциальная информация остается конфиденциальной и что целостность транзакций поддается проверке.
От начинающих до опытных: Практические советы и ответы на вопросы о криптовалюте
Содержание: